Output 690e3f07aeecda7f6eb1e133b69c399a367a900c566b33c5d39ca924c2592d66:1

value
31380101
script pubkey
OP_0 OP_PUSHBYTES_20 3bb905ee9604bcf67bbb528f811ffb7265370eeb
address
bc1q8wustm5kqj70v7am228cz8lmwfjnwrht9z6va8
transaction
690e3f07aeecda7f6eb1e133b69c399a367a900c566b33c5d39ca924c2592d66
spent
true